Setup

The SimpleNet adapter is a Plug and Play device. By

simply pressing a button, you can securely connect to

the Internet or to other devices (computers, Blu-ray

players, game consoles, etc.) on a network.
1. Use the included Ethernet cable to connect the

adapter to your modem or router. If you’re setting up

with the Starter Kit, connect one of the two included

adapters to your modem or router.

2. Plug each adapter into an AC power outlet near the device which you’ll be

connecting to that particular adapter.

Caution: Don’t plug SimpleNet adapters

into a power strip or outlet that uses surge protection, as this may prevent them

from working properly.

3. Once a SimpleNet adapter is

connected and powered, it will

search for other SimpleNet

adapters (bridges) connected to

the same wiring system in your

building. When another adapter

is found, the PL (Powerline)

LED on the front panel will light.

Remember that you need at

least two SimpleNet adapters

connected to the building’s

wiring system for this to work.

Note: If the PL LED lights red,

it means that a connection’s

been established, though not

necessarily at optimum speed.

The connection speed should

still be fast enough for online

gaming and video streaming.
Security/Reset button: This button has two functions:

• As a Security button, it’s part of the procedure for generating an individual

Powerline network group under a multiple-nodes environment. Refer to the

Network Setup instructions below.

• As a Reset button, it’s used to clear all data and restore all settings to the factory

default values.

Note: The adapter must be plugged in to restore it to factory

defaults. Press the Reset button until the LEDs begin to flash.
